Spinach Burritos Recipe
Source: Originally published as Spinach Burritos in Taste of Home August/September 1998, p16
Recipe type: Main
Ingredients
- ½ cup chopped onion
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 teaspoons butter
- 1 package (10 ounces)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
- ⅛ teaspoon pepper
- 6 fat-free flour tortillas (10 inches), warmed
- ¾ cup picante sauce, divided
- 2 cups (8 ounces) shredded reduced-fat cheddar cheese, divided
Instructions
- In a large skillet, saute onion and garlic in butter until tender.
- Add spinach and pepper; cook for 2-3 minutes or until heated through.
- Place about 3 tablespoonfuls off center on each tortilla; top with 1 tablespoon of picante sauce and 2 tablespoons of cheese.
- Fold sides and ends over filling and roll up.
- Place seam side down in a 13-in. x 9-in. baking dish that has been coated with cooking spray.
- Top with remaining picante sauce and cheese.
-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 20-25 minutes or until sauce is bubbly and cheese is melted.
